
Tirane
Tirana pulsates with life. Modern art murals splash color onto historic buildings, while trendy cafes spill out onto lively boulevards. History buffs can delve into the National Historical Museum, while culture vultures can catch a performance at the National Theatre. It's a city that seamlessly blends the past with the present, offering something for everyone.
Wine may not be the first thing that comes to mind when thinking of Tirana. But the surrounding region offers a delightful surprise. Indigenous grapes like Kallmet and Debina are making their mark, championed by passionate producers. Expect light-bodied and refreshing wines, whites bursting with citrus and floral notes, while reds offer juicy profiles with pleasant tannins.

While large-scale wine production is a recent development, Tirana boasts a long history of enjoying wine. References to vineyards in the area date back to Ottoman times. Today, the city is embracing its connection to wine, offering trendy wine bars alongside historical landmarks, creating a truly unique experience for visitors.
